Neven Maguire pays much-appreciate­d visit to Iveragh as part of ‘Neven’s Irish Seafood Trails’

-

NEVEN Maguire, the County Cavan celebrity chef and television personalit­y, featured on RTÉ One television on Wednesday, February 6, as he visited the Iveragh area.

This episode of Neven’s Irish Seafood Trails depicted his crossing to Valentia on the car ferry; and a visit to the Valentia Coastguard Radio Station, where the Divisional Controller, John Dreaper, illustrate­d to him the workings and history of the Station.

He then crossed back by the car ferry to Renard Point to enter Quinlan’s Fish factory, where Liam Quinlan explained to him the art and skill in smoking salmon.

He also visited Quinlan’s retail fish shop in Cahersivee­n.

He also made a visit to O’Neill’s Point Bar and Restaurant, where the proprietor, EJ O’Neill, presented a display of fish cooking.

He then visited The Smuggler’s Restaurant in Waterville, where proprietor Henry Hunt also gave a display of fish cooking.

Subsequent­ly, he was shown around the Waterville Sea Synergy Marine Aware Centre by Lucy Hunt. The programme depicted the area in a very positive way.
